Transaction ddd4220e010968b998c906bc969133ea6639afc8826383bf0965f57ab02e8805

2 Input
2 Outputs
  • ddd4220e010968b998c906bc969133ea6639afc8826383bf0965f57ab02e8805:0
  • value  760309
    address  34E9Za5kLNeLtDyvfZ3iQ684PDX7SFaAsK
  • ddd4220e010968b998c906bc969133ea6639afc8826383bf0965f57ab02e8805:1
  • value  1242403
    address  3P2JYLuCsZ61L8gwEfUkgihMRS3Kq8D6Nw